Description
Summary:A discussion with guest Emilly Holland on Russia’s energy coercion and the maritime security implications. Guest: Emily J. Holland, PhD, is an assistant professor in the Russia Maritime Studies Institute at the U.S. Naval War College. Previously, she was an assistant professor at the U.S. Naval Academy, a postdoctoral fellow at the Davis Center for Russian and Eurasian Studies at Harvard University and a visiting fellow at the German Institute for Economic Research (Berlin) and the European Council on Foreign Relations (Berlin). https://digital-commons.usnwc.edu/seapower/1001/thumbnail.jpg
